Output 1676df66bb7237df3acd01d1ca3ccd81dce60c78d95ff57dbfa2ef525fc714db:4

value
132009
script pubkey
OP_0 OP_PUSHBYTES_20 5083da5c355cadff913fd979dabdc8a979e67de6
address
bc1q2zpa5hp4tjkllyflm9ua40wg49u7vl0x8w3y2e
transaction
1676df66bb7237df3acd01d1ca3ccd81dce60c78d95ff57dbfa2ef525fc714db
confirmations
139268
spent
true